Speech
The Nerthus Commander-In-Chief, Pak'Igov, marched into an underground hall. Three Nerthlings followed: the brown-skinned Captain of the Nerthus Royal SpaceforceâPak'Tyrone, the olive-skinned Captain of the Nerthus Royal NavyâPak'Luca, and the ivory-skinned Colonel of the Nerthus Territorial ArmyâPak'Connor.
Igov's chest felt light as he gestured with an open hand to eight hundred clones of the newly mutated and cybernetically fitted Sonja. "We have another hundred halls filled with these fighter clones."
Pak'Luca stuttered, "I watched footage of her training and her fight in the desert. Very impressive. Surely she won't go out to war naked, next time?"
Igov and his two tight-lipped men broke down into sniggers, while the only womanâPak'Connorâremained tense.
"No. She won't be naked," Igov said. "Scientists are developing a covering which won't interfere with her accessories."
"Did your scientists succeed in creating the cephalo-skin?" Pak'Luca asked.
Igov rubbed a wrinkled brow. "Unfortunately not. Her mutant subjects became dehydrated too quickly. Inserting cephalopod DNA had other drawbacks too. My team of scientists are presently manufacturing camouflage and invisibility nanomaterials into the clones' bodysuits."
Pak'Luca raised a thick black eyebrow. "Yet the soldiers will detect one another despite invisibility?"
"They have ultraviolet vision, infrared vision, telepathy chips, and extra sensors."
They nodded.
"And the man?" asked Pak'Luca.
"The cyborg-mutant, Vaughn, you mean?"
"Yes, Vaughn."
"He has much of the same augmentations, though his sound cannons and laser cannons have yet to be inserted into his palms and soles."
"Do these women cyborgs have them?" Pak'Tyrone asked.
"Only a few, so far. But the whole lot will be fitted with them by the end of the week."
The Space Force Captain formed a double chin and cleared his throat. "What a pity those could not be strung into their DNA."
"They have a lot in their DNAâvenom, extrasensory vision without the computers, and so on, but what species in Plan8 creates canons?"
"True."
"Would you like to see the male cyborg-mutants?"
"Yes," Pak'Connor said.
Igov gestured with an opened hand to another doorway. "Step this way."
A hall, twice the size as the previous stretched out in four corners. Occupying two-thousand Biluglass beds, lay Vaughn's clones.
"Excellent." Pak'Tyrone clapped. "But he also is a Mayleedian."
Igov nodded. "Both are. Any rebels will believe the Mayleedians are attacking."
"And these cyborgs can fly spaceships?" Tyrone asked.
"They're training now. Their intelligence exceeds the best computers. Hacking into systems and predicting the futureâvia scientific analysisâwill make them the best commanders."
"So, they'll be taking our jobs?" Pak' Connorâs usually calm face stiffened with her posture.
Igov plastered on a fake smile. "You'll remain the faces of the Nerthling Military."
"I mean what I ask, though. Will we be taking orders from these clones?"
"No, no. You'll be taking orders from me. Everyone will." He gave a small, tight smile. Frederica gave them their commands, but he'd soon change that. Once she got her claim to fame and he was in control, he'd dispose of her quietly.
She was a bad influence on his daughter. Suzy needed a man to share her bed with, not a woman. If she messed around with Frederica for too long, her body clock would soon surpass fertility.
